null是任何引用类型的初始值,0是基本数据类型的初始值,false是Boolean的初始值
null safe方法:String number 初始值为null, String.value(number) 静态方法没有抛出异常, toString() 抛出空指针异常,所以尽量使用对象的静态方法

本文探讨了Java中不同数据类型的初始值设定,并介绍了如何使用null-safe方法来避免空指针异常。通过对比null、0及false作为初始值的区别,讲解了String类的null-safe静态方法与toString方法的使用场景。
null是任何引用类型的初始值,0是基本数据类型的初始值,false是Boolean的初始值
null safe方法:String number 初始值为null, String.value(number) 静态方法没有抛出异常, toString() 抛出空指针异常,所以尽量使用对象的静态方法


被折叠的 条评论
为什么被折叠?